Preserve At Nesbit Ferry is located at 9155 Nesbit Ferry Road in Alpharetta, Georgia. This building sits near the intersection of Old Milton Parkway and Haynes Bridge Road. The Chattahoochee River is nearby, offering scenic views and outdoor opportunities. Built in 1999, the building stands as a townhome style structure with a welcoming community feel.
The building consists of 94 units, featuring 3 and 4 bedrooms. Unit sizes vary, catering to different living needs. Recent prices for these homes range from $350,000 to $352,000. The average closed price is $322,875, and homes have sold for as low as $306,500. The average price per square foot sits at $235.
Residents can enjoy sidewalks, street lights, and public transportation options in the area. There is a nearby park and access to trails and greenways. A community pool adds to the recreational offerings. Nearby restaurants, including China Heaven, provide dining choices for homeowners. Public schools such as Present Your Way to Success and Edu for Life are also within reach.
Units generally spend about 76 days on the market before selling. This time frame reflects the interest in townhome living in this area. This neighborhood indicates a good mix of people which makes it a good place for families. About 18.96% are children aged 0–14, 21.7% are young adults between 15–29, 19.68% are adults aged 30–44, 22.25% are in the 45–59 range and 17.42% are seniors aged 60 and above.
Commuting options are also varying where 80.86% of residents relying on driving, while others prefer public transit around 1.11%, walking around 0.44%, biking around 0.83%, allowing residents to choose travel modes that best fit their daily routines.
Most homes in the area are with 59.23% of units owner occupied and 40.77% are rented.
The neighborhood offers different household types. About 29.91% are single family homes and 10.1% are multi family units. Around 23.15% are single-person households, while 76.85% are multi person households. This mix works well for families, roommates, and individuals.
Education levels in the neighborhood vary widely where 36.66% of residents have bachelor’s degrees. Around 11.61% have high school or college education. Another 6.24% hold diplomas while 24.14% have completed postgraduate studies. The remaining are 21.35% with other types of qualifications.
